Identity Theft Conviction and Sentencing in Minnesota

Narshanell Lashea Johnson, a resident of Kansas City, Missouri, has been sentenced after admitting guilt to felony identity theft charges. Johnson unlawfully acquired almost $200,000 from Minnesota food and emergency assistance programs by deceitfully applying for benefits using multiple stolen identities. End Of Watch 2023-10-18 16:07:34 – Chief of Police Frank Hayes, Jr., Goodland Police Department, Kansas

Frank Hayes, Jr. Chief of Police Frankie Hayes passed away from complications of a heart attack after a standoff. On August 16, 2023, Chief Hayes arrived at the location of a barricaded subject shooting at neighbors, officers, and inside his home. After two hours of negotiations, the subject surrendered.
